Joshua Liam Wynder (born May 2, 2005) is an American professional soccer player who plays as a defender for USL Championship side Louisville City.

Wynder signed a USL Academy contract with USL Championship side Louisville City in February 2021.[1] On June 3, 2021, Wynder signed a professional deal with the club.[2]
At the young age of 17, Wynder was selected for the 33-player USYNT U19 Squad selected on April 21, 2022. Wynder captained the side in his debut win over England. [3]
